intense是一个雅思常考词汇,这个词的常用解释为a. 强烈的, 剧烈的; 热烈的, 热情的,这个词在很多英文原版小说中怎么应用呢,今天小编就带您了解一下。

 

查尔斯·狄更斯的《双城记》里,有这样的句子出现:

-- Some intense associations of a most distressing nature were vividly recalled, I think.

 

汉斯·克里斯蒂安·安徒生的《安徒生童话》里,有这样的句子出现:

-- The cold was so intense that she could see her own breath, which came like smoke out of her mouth.

 

列夫·托尔斯泰的《安娜·卡列尼娜》里,有这样的句子出现:

-- He felt that Yashvin, in spite of his apparent contempt for every sort of feeling, was the only man who could, so he fancied, comprehend the intense passion which now filled his whole life.
